Bouncy Castles Inc. sold 20 inflatable outdoor play castles to Party Plus Ltd. The inflatable castles are listed at $2,400 each. Bouncy offers at trade discount of 20% to customers who purchase more than 10 inflatable castles. Party Plus Ltd. rents the inflatable castles to local businesses and municipalities for use at community events. Each castle is rented for $500 for the day. If Bouncy sells the playsets to Party Plus on account, what is the receivable per inflatable castle that Bouncy should record?
